HTTP 200 OK vs 511 Network Authentication Required

HTTP 200 (OK) is a 2xx Success response, while 511 (Network Authentication Required) is a 5xx Server Error response. 200 indicates that the request succeeded. The meaning depends on the HTTP method: GET returns the resource, POST reports the action result, HEAD returns headers only. In contrast, 511 means that the client needs to authenticate to gain network access. Used by captive portals (hotel/airport WiFi).
